What Is a MacBook Air Cooler and How Does It Work?

A MacBook Air cooler is a device designed to dissipate heat generated by MacBook Air laptops during intensive tasks, thus maintaining optimal operating temperatures and enhancing performance. These coolers typically utilize fans, heat sinks, or thermal pads to reduce the internal temperature of the laptop, preventing overheating and potential damage.

According to Apple, maintaining a laptop’s temperature is essential for preserving its longevity and efficiency. Overheating can lead to throttling, where the processor reduces its speed to cool down, ultimately affecting performance (Apple, 2023).

Key aspects of a MacBook Air cooler include its design, which often features a lightweight and portable form, making it easy to use with a laptop. Many coolers are equipped with adjustable fan speeds, allowing users to customize cooling performance based on their needs. Additionally, some models come with ergonomic designs that elevate the laptop for better airflow and a more comfortable typing angle. The materials used in construction, such as aluminum or high-quality plastics, also contribute to durability and heat dissipation efficiency.

Using a cooler can significantly impact a user’s experience. High temperatures can lead to thermal throttling, which reduces processing power and can slow down tasks such as video rendering, gaming, or running complex applications. According to a study from TechRadar, laptops that are kept cooler can maintain up to 15% better performance during prolonged use compared to those without a cooling solution (TechRadar, 2023). This is particularly beneficial for users who rely on their MacBook Air for demanding tasks.

Benefits of using a MacBook Air cooler include prolonged hardware lifespan, improved system performance, and a more comfortable user experience. By preventing overheating, users can avoid potential hardware failures and costly repairs. Moreover, maintaining cooler temperatures can enhance battery life, as batteries tend to degrade faster when exposed to high temperatures.

To maximize the effectiveness of a MacBook Air cooler, best practices include ensuring proper placement of the cooler to allow optimal airflow, regularly cleaning the cooler and laptop vents to prevent dust buildup, and monitoring system temperatures using software to determine when cooling is necessary. Investing in a quality cooler that matches the specific needs of the MacBook Air can also yield the best results.

Which Materials Offer the Best Heat Dissipation Capabilities?

The materials that offer the best heat dissipation capabilities for cooling systems include:

  • Aluminum: Aluminum is a lightweight metal known for its excellent thermal conductivity, making it an ideal choice for heat sinks and coolers. Its ability to dissipate heat quickly helps keep components like the MacBook Air cool during intensive tasks.
  • Copper: Copper has superior thermal conductivity compared to aluminum, which allows for rapid heat transfer away from hot components. Although heavier and more expensive, copper coolers can provide more efficient cooling, especially in high-performance applications.
  • Graphene: This innovative material is known for its remarkable thermal conductivity and lightweight properties. Graphene can efficiently conduct heat away from the source, making it a promising material for future cooling technologies in devices like the MacBook Air.
  • Carbon Fiber: Carbon fiber is a strong yet lightweight material that also offers good thermal conductivity. Its durability and resistance to thermal expansion make it a valuable choice in high-performance cooling systems.
  • Liquid Cooling Solutions: While not a material per se, liquid cooling systems utilize fluids with high thermal conductivity that can transfer heat away from components more efficiently than air cooling. These systems can be particularly effective for sustained high-performance use, ensuring that a MacBook Air remains cool under load.

How Should You Maintain Your MacBook Air Cooler for Optimal Performance?

To maintain your MacBook Air cooler for optimal performance, consider the following strategies:

  • Regular Cleaning: Dust and debris can accumulate in and around the cooler, obstructing airflow. Use compressed air to blow out dust from vents and ensure the fan operates efficiently.
  • Proper Placement: Ensure your MacBook Air is placed on a flat, hard surface to allow for adequate airflow. Avoid using it on soft surfaces like beds or couches that can block vents and cause overheating.
  • Monitor Temperature: Utilize temperature monitoring software to keep an eye on your MacBook’s internal temperatures. If temperatures exceed recommended levels, consider using a cooling pad or adjusting usage habits to prevent overheating.
  • Update Software: Keep your operating system and applications updated, as software updates often include performance enhancements and bug fixes that can improve system efficiency and reduce heat generation.
  • Use a Cooling Pad: Invest in a high-quality cooling pad specifically designed for MacBook Air. These devices provide additional airflow and help dissipate heat more effectively, especially during intensive tasks.

What Alternatives Exist to Dedicated MacBook Air Coolers?

Laptop stands elevate your MacBook Air, creating a gap between the laptop and the surface it’s on. This design promotes better airflow and helps to keep the laptop cooler, especially during long periods of use, while also improving ergonomics for the user.

External fans are portable and can be used to blow cool air directly onto your MacBook Air. They are particularly useful in hot environments or during high-performance tasks that generate excess heat, providing a quick and flexible cooling solution.

Replacing thermal paste involves removing the existing paste from the CPU and GPU and applying a new, high-quality thermal interface material. This process can significantly enhance thermal conductivity and lead to lower operating temperatures, which is particularly beneficial for older devices.

Software solutions include programs that can monitor the CPU and GPU’s temperatures and adjust performance settings to prevent overheating. By limiting the processing power during less intensive tasks, these apps help to manage heat output effectively.
